Aston Villa boss Paul Lambert targets top-half finish

Aston Villa manager Paul Lambert believes that his side are still capable of achieving a top-half finish in the Premier League this season.

Villa are currently 12th in the table, eight points clear of the relegation zone and six points below 10th-placed Stoke City.

"I think you always look above," Lambert told Villa's official club website. "To be ambitious you've always got to look at what's above you to try and catch the teams ahead.

"There's not much in that little group there with West Ham and Stoke.

"I also know it is a tough, tough league and you have to be right on it to get a result. Saturday's game [against Fulham] will be no different."

Villa have finished 15th and 16th in the past two seasons, but those campaigns were preceded by four consecutive top-half finishes.
